reports directly to the company President to manage, implement, and deliver product initiatives and services for the nation's largest private experiential learning company. Learning outside of the classroom has built our company and we know that to remain relevant and competitive, we need to branch into new frontiers of learning, including subscription services, simulations (both virtual and live), digital solutions, and other learning and coaching materials, tools and websites.This manager will be responsible for identifying new product ideas, developing and testing product concepts, and developing sound business plans for new product initiatives. The Product Development Director will also serve as the internal product champion, creating and executing the go to market strategy and serving as the lead project manager during the development phase through successful product launch. The Director of Product Development
will lead the overall product strategy, with an emphasis on digital-related services.
The desired candidate will be a technically proficient self starter and strong but collaborative leader.
Primary Responsibilities:
* Formalize and manage the product development process from end to end, including idea generation, concept development and approval, and launch execution.
* Conceive and develop a Product Blueprint; Identify and develop new products and services that serve parents, students and educators.
* Create product business plans, and marketing strategy documents that accurately describe a business opportunity, key resource requirements and timelines, competitive environment, pricing, positioning, and distribution.
* Work as part of a team to execute redevelopment and repositioning of existing products.
* Lead relationship development to create program extensions and identify and assess third party products worthy of our brand.
* Conceive new digital product lines, utilizing current publishing technology and e-product delivery.
* Create proforma P&Ls and financial projections.
* Develop detailed product description documents that provide clear and thorough requirements for vendors, editorial, web design, and technology.
* Facilitate all cross-functional team communication and coordination. Serve as the project manager for all phases of the development process, including working closely with Sales, Marketing, Education, Technology, Finance and the executive team to bring a product to successful launch on-time and on-budget.
Qualifications:
* 8 years experience in consumer product development in an educational publishing, e-commerce or digital product environment
* Strong ability to develop relationship and identify and vet third party products and services
* Knowledgeable about (or strong interest in learning about) education
* A solid understanding of the principles and practices of product marketing
* Fluency in current web application technologies including Web 2.0 and associated current and emerging technologies and best practices
* Knowledgeable in content management and web publishing
* Knowledgeable about product support infrastructures and services
* A thorough understanding of editorial and production costs
* Strong project management skills required
* Excellent communication, negotiation skills required
* Excellent organizational skills required
* MBA or equivalent experience
